Seed Saving - Lacon

Interested in saving seeds from your garden? Effective seed saving involves more than just collecting seeds at the end of the season. Learn the principles of open pollination, variety isolation, harvesting, and storage that help gardeners save seeds with confidence. Whether you're new to seed saving or looking to improve your skills, this program will provide practical guidance for preserving seeds for future growing seasons.
